I would only charge for materials and shipping, as I am not a professional yet. If you wanted to trade or gift something beyond that, you would be most welcome to. (I am going to ask the girl I'm making Tinkerbell wings for to make me some jewelry, as she has a small side business doing that.)
Materials usually run me around $20 for a pair. ($5 of wire, $5 of fabric/material, $5 of ribbon/straps for harness, $5 tape and glue.) If there is extra stuff like horns or jewels (my dragon wings have horns) it might cost me another $10-15.
I've never tried to ship a pair of my wings before and it might be tricky if they're dragon-y since they'd be kinda 3D. I'd guess around $20 for that, not for weight but bulkiness of the package.
I probably would not be able to complete them until around Christmastime, since I still have a pair of feathered wings I need to finish and I am slooooooow, hehe. Not a pro yet!
There are lots of lovely websites out there of people who sell wings so if you'd like to poke around I can send you some links. The really nice ones tend to be $100+ a pair, which makes sense given the time involved.
